Statutory instrument laid in the House of Commons and House of Lords, on Thursday, 3 July 2008 on behalf of the Department of Health. It was made on Thursday, 26 June 2008.
National Health Service (Charges for Drugs and Appliances) and (Travel Expenses and Remission of Charges) Amendment (No 2) Regulations 2008
SI 2008/1697. (Negative instrument). Together with an explanatory memorandum from the Department of Health. Coming into force - regulations 1, 2 and 5 - 1 August 2008, regulations 3 and 4 - 27 October 2008.
